Google Offices Zurich

Google Offices Zurich

Submitted on: 10 Feb 12

Website Address:

Category: Software Designer

Website Rating:

1 Star2 Stars3 Stars4 Stars5 Stars
(14 votes, average: 3.64 out of 5)

Google Offices Zurich's Description:

We all know how Google pampers its employees with lavish office environment and all kinds of facilities and these are a set of photos inside the Google building in Zurich, Switzerland from Picasa.

Bathtubs where you can sit and relax while watching an aquarium, a hallway slide, peculiar meeting rooms makes you envious with awe for those who can work in the Google workplace.



Got something constructive to say?